Output 24bbdcadcdc348204642173ff4735217c98656f50529341216f236648b992d74:129

value
658614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f983f29364b2f63e2f0cef949ac148b707e18294 OP_EQUAL
address
3QSLFBnk4CZSu4B6gHe284BdrYj6H1vwDt
transaction
24bbdcadcdc348204642173ff4735217c98656f50529341216f236648b992d74
confirmations
206481
spent
true